The swift evolution of expert system technologies has significantly altered how organizations approach technological transformation. Modern companies are increasingly recognizing the transformative potential of intelligent systems throughout various operational areas. This technological shift signifies both unmatched opportunities and significant challenges for visionary businesses.

Strategic ai adoption covers much more than just purchasing and installing new software systems within existing organisational structures. Leaders like Peng Xiao understand the process requires basic rethinking of business procedures, operation designs, and decision-making hierarchies to optimize the possible benefits of intelligent technologies. Organisations must thoroughly assess which departments and functions are best fit for initial adoption initiatives, frequently starting with areas where artificial intelligence can provide immediate, measurable improvements in performance or accuracy. This selective method allows companies to build in-house expertise and assurance prior to expanding their adoption efforts to more complex or critical operational areas. Successful adoption plans typically include establishing clear metrics for evaluating progress, making sure that stakeholders can track the tangible benefits. Numerous organisations realize that adoption success copyrights on fostering an environment of experimentation and continuous development, encouraging employees to seek out new ways of leveraging intelligent systems in their daily work. The highly effective adoption campaigns additionally incorporate thorough risk management protocols. Companies that thrive in adoption frequently form internal centers of excellence which serve as repositories of knowledge and leading practices for ongoing artificial intelligence initiatives.

The foundation of successful ai implementation rests in establishing clear objectives, a targeted ai strategy, and practical expectations from the outset. Organisations need to assess their technological infrastructure and determine where ai solutions can deliver measurable value. This process involves consulting stakeholders throughout departments to ensure proposed solutions line up with broader business goals and operational requirements. Businesses that excel in this phase focus their efforts on comprehending their data, evaluating current processes, and pinpointing ideal entry spots for artificial intelligence technologies. The evaluation should additionally consider financial resources, personnel, and timelines. Leading organisations typically create committed teams of technical experts and business analysts to manage this initial stage. This collaborative method keeps implementation based in practical needs while leveraging advanced technology. Leading organisations treat this preparation as an investment in lasting strategic advantage rather than just a technological exercise.

Creating a comprehensive artificial intelligence integration structure necessitates careful orchestration of multiple technological and organisational elements. The procedure begins by setting up robust information governance protocols that ensure information integrity, safety, and accessibility across different systems and departments. Successful integration initiatives usually entail gradual deployment plans that allow organisations to evaluate, refine, and optimize their approaches prior to embarking on extensive implementations. This methodical method enables companies to identify potential challenges early in the process, minimizing the risk of expensive mistakes or system failures. Integration frameworks should likewise account for existing software architectures, ensuring seamless compatibility between new intelligent systems and established operational tools. Numerous organisations found that effective integration calls for considerable investment in employee training and change management endeavors, as personnel require to grasp ways to work with intelligent systems effectively. The highly effective integration projects involve continuous monitoring and adjustments, with organisations keeping flexibility to modify their approaches according to new insights and check here changing business requirements.
